Output 2858dc141bd3b909231f25efe5b58ef3bf20b3020261ce8a4d7d21083c26eb57:0

value
138887
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66cabbcb749285be7d0f948b61efa1181608bb0ac10446aad676e106698dc4b1
address
bc1pvm9thjm5j2zmulg0jj9krmaprqtq3wc2cyzyd2kkwmssv6vdcjcs79msv9
transaction
2858dc141bd3b909231f25efe5b58ef3bf20b3020261ce8a4d7d21083c26eb57
spent
true